FST 2001 - Instructional Methodology FST 2001 - Instructional Methodology 3.0 Credits Students will study the role and responsibilities of the fire service instructor. Includes oral communication skills, concepts of learning, planning and development of lesson plans and instructional materials and delivery methods, testing and evaluations, records and reports, and demonstration of instructional abilities. Fire Instructor I State Certification is possible. Prev. Course Codes: FST-201 LEC 45
